Post by funrush » Sun Oct 12, 2025 12:58 pm

Jord wrote: Fri Oct 03, 2025 5:29 am The thing to me with these extra characters is that due to the game's structure, they are less deep to play as and bore soon. There isn't any deep mastery, such as with FighterZ.
Yeah that's kind of how it's always been with this series. It is less focused on being a "real" fighting game and more focused on providing lots of different matchups for the superfans to play out. Which is why ideally they should just keep pumping new characters and stages into it for years and years, cause that's how it'll really reach that potential. I could easily see like 100+ more characters getting put into this thing if they really want to and if fans are willing to pay up.

I'm glad we now have Fighterz as an alternative for people who are deeper into fighting game mechanics cause back in the Tenkaichi days it'd be like "Well I guess there's Super Dragon Ball Z" lol. You guys remember that game? It was so cool to be able to play as adult Chi-Chi.
